Story Breakdown

This character-driven narrative explores the internal and external conflicts that define the human experience. In this, the sequel to Jean de Florette, Manon has grown into a beautiful young shepherdess living in the idyllic Provencal countryside. She plots vengeance on the men who greedily conspired to acquire her father's land years earlier. Full Cast & Crew of Manon of the Spring

  • Yves Montand – César Soubeyran, aka "le Papet"
  • Daniel Auteuil – Ugolin Soubeyran, aka "Galinette"
  • Emmanuelle Béart – Manon Cadoret
  • Hippolyte Girardot – Bernard Olivier, teacher
  • Margarita Lozano – Baptistine
